No. 221
As Minister of Labour, Home Affairs and Housing, I order that a secret ballot be carried out by the Labour Relations Officer, pursuant to Section 36 of the Trade Union Act 1965. This ballot will allow the non-managerial industrial workers of the Corporation of Hamilton to determine if they approve the agency shop agreement between the management of the Corporation of Hamilton and the Bermuda Industrial Union. Only the non-managerial industrial workers of the Corporation of Hamilton will participate in this ballot.
The ballot shall read:
"Do you approve the agency shop agreement entered into by your employers and the Bermuda Industrial Union?"
The ballot will take place on Thursday, March 26, 2009 between 11:00 a.m. and 12:00 p.m. in the Dock's Office, 24 Front Street, Hamilton HM 12. The Ministry will receive the result of that ballot by noon on Friday, March 27, 2009.
This order is being published for the relevant parties on Friday, March 20, 2009 in accordance with the Trade Union Act.
Senator, the Honourable Lieutenant
Colonel David A. Burch, OBE, (Mil), ED, JP
Minister of Labour, Home Affairs and Housing
